# Flaglight Rollouts — Approvals

Quick version for on-call: any rollout touching more than 5% of traffic needs an approval in Flaglight before the ramp continues. Kill switches don't need approval — just flip them and note it in the incident channel. Scheduled ramps pause automatically if error budget burns hot. If you're stuck at 2 a.m. with a pending approval, there's one person authorized to override, and that's the approver below.

account owner for tagep-bafof: Norael Gilax Juleth

# Build Provenance: Quillpress Invoice Renderer

Welcome aboard! Every PDF the Quillpress renderer ships is traceable back to a signed build. We don't hand-build anything — all artifacts come out of the Foundry pipeline, which stamps each binary with the source revision, builder identity, and a provenance attestation. If a client asks where an invoice layout came from, you can answer in minutes. To verify a deployed renderer, open its about page; the build token is shown right below.

build token for hahig-fafop: htk31_45eb6cd61cdc144157609ac564c7174

## Break-Glass: Emberline Firmware Channel

The Emberline update channel pushes firmware to field devices. Normal pushes go through the staged pipeline — never bypass it casually. Break-glass is for bricked-fleet emergencies only: it unlocks direct channel writes for one hour and pages the platform lead automatically. Trigger it from the channel console under Emergency Actions. The console requires the recovery passphrase, which follows.

vault phrase of taweg-haduf = druax-oliok-druvan-soreth-gormir-wenok-feniel-fenys-tammir

## Building Access — Spares Room (Hullbrook Annex)

Contractors: the spare hardware room is down the east corridor on the ground floor, third door on the left. Sign in at the front desk first and grab a visitor lanyard. Anything you take out, jot it in the blue logbook — yes, even the little stuff. The door self-locks, so don't wedge it. To get in, punch in the code below.

staff pass of hagug-taguf = bdg-HJ-9